## Runbook: Thumbnail queue backlog (Pexagram)

If thumbnail jobs back up beyond ten minutes, first check worker pool health before touching concurrency. Plugin-submitted jobs share the same queue as native uploads, so plugin authors should verify their batch sizes against the documented limits. Before adjusting anything, confirm your deployment matches the baseline; the reference queue configuration is as follows.

deployment values, fajog-bawep:
[druix]
team = lamwyn
access_code = ac_4d55fa
owner = istix.eliok
host = druix.halixforge.test
port = 8000
peer = oliir.qirvansoft.local
salt = cb966147
pin = 7543

## 4.2.0 — Changed defaults

The Tessavine calendar sync now resolves two-way edit conflicts by preferring the most recently modified event rather than the server copy. This prevents the silent overwrites reported during the Marlowe pilot, but release managers should note that tenants relying on server-wins behavior must opt out explicitly. The new default conflict-handling values shipped with this release are as follows.

deployment values, tagug-yagef:
NORIR_PIN=7012
NORIR_TENANT=holok
NORIR_METRICS_HOST=metrics.norir.zemvarcorp.corp
NORIR_SEAL=seal_aaadcaaf
NORIR_STANDBY_TEAM=pelix

## Deployment

Textgate's encoding sniffer runs as a sidecar next to the upload service. Deploy both together; the sniffer inspects the first 64 KB of each uploaded text file and tags it before storage. Mismatched tags block ingestion, so keep the confidence threshold sane. The sidecar reads its runtime settings from the values below.

deployment values, yafop-fahap:
[lamwyn]
team = silath
access_code = ac_166fb2
host = lamwyn.orvexgrid.example
port = 9300
owner = pelael.praius
peer = istiel.zarqeldyn.corp